> The /proc/iomem represents the kernel's memory map. Regions marked
> with "Reserved" tells the user that the range should not be tampered
> with. Kexec-tools, when using the older kexec_load syscall relies on
> the "Reserved" regions to build the memory segments, that will be the
> target of the new kexec'd kernel.
